将 aws 导出的私钥转换为 pkcs12 时出错:无法加载私钥
Error converting aws exported private-key to pkcs12 : unable to load private key
我正在尝试在 https 上为从 aws acm 导出的证书设置安全的 nifi,并按照以下文档获取 pkc12、keystore.jks 和 trustore.jks 格式。
当我 运行 下面的命令要求输入密码时,它提供了我在导出文件时设置的密码,但仍然说无法加载私钥。
[vagrant@vagrant nifi-toolkit-1.11.4]$ openssl pkcs12 -export -out keystore.p12 -in private-key.txt
无法加载私钥
有人建议如何在nifi中使用aws证书。
Acm 导出证书提供以下文件:
- Certificate.txt
- Certificate_chain.txt
- private_key.txt
对于nifi你需要三个文件:
- key.p12
- keystore.jks
- truststore.jks
使用以下命令获取 p12 和 jks 文件:
- cat private_key.txt > server.pem
- cat Certificate.txt >> server.pem
- openssl pkcs12 -export -out key.p12 -in server.pem
- keytool -v -importkeystore -srckeystore key.p12 -srcstoretype PKCS12 -destkeystore keystore.jks -deststoretype JKS
- keytool -import -v -trustcacerts -alias domain_ca -file Certificate_chain.txt -keystore truststore.jks
注意提供下载证书时指定的密码。
我正在尝试在 https 上为从 aws acm 导出的证书设置安全的 nifi,并按照以下文档获取 pkc12、keystore.jks 和 trustore.jks 格式。
当我 运行 下面的命令要求输入密码时,它提供了我在导出文件时设置的密码,但仍然说无法加载私钥。
[vagrant@vagrant nifi-toolkit-1.11.4]$ openssl pkcs12 -export -out keystore.p12 -in private-key.txt 无法加载私钥
有人建议如何在nifi中使用aws证书。
Acm 导出证书提供以下文件:
- Certificate.txt
- Certificate_chain.txt
- private_key.txt
对于nifi你需要三个文件:
- key.p12
- keystore.jks
- truststore.jks
使用以下命令获取 p12 和 jks 文件:
- cat private_key.txt > server.pem
- cat Certificate.txt >> server.pem
- openssl pkcs12 -export -out key.p12 -in server.pem
- keytool -v -importkeystore -srckeystore key.p12 -srcstoretype PKCS12 -destkeystore keystore.jks -deststoretype JKS
- keytool -import -v -trustcacerts -alias domain_ca -file Certificate_chain.txt -keystore truststore.jks
注意提供下载证书时指定的密码。